National Junior Honor Society (NJHS) is a national organization that recognizes students who demonstrate excellence in scholarship, leadership, service, character, and citizenship.
Members of NJHS collaborate to build leadership skills and serve their community through service projects. Meetings are held with Ms. Elledge.
Examples of community service projects that the PVMS NJHS chapter has completed:
Run the school concession stand after school and during sporting events
Food drives
Help during school registration
Help with school conferences.
NJHS is open to 7th and 8th grade students with a cumulative GPA of 3.75.
